TASTE ART: West Hollywood's Final Food+Art Pairings

Last Chance To Catch Taste Art In West Hollywood

What: Next Tuesday is your last chance to experience this month's West Hollywood's Taste Art event series, an evening of food and wine inspired by art from a West Hollywood gallery. At Petrossian, food, wine, tax, and gratuity costs $70 per person and the meal was inspired by the art at the Martin & Lozano Gallery. At BLT Steak ($75), the meal was inspired by art from Aboriginal Dreamtime Fine Art Gallery. Cecconi's restaurant ($185) is serving food inspired by art from Hamilton-Selway Fine Art, Inc.

When: Tuesday October 26, 2010 (7-9pm)
